Healthy peanut butter cups.

Get the Recipe: Healthy Peanut Butter Cups

These healthy peanut butter cups are made with only 4 easy ingredients! They are smooth, crunchy, chocolaty, and creamy. This quick and easy no-bake recipe is ideal for a healthy snack or sweet treat. They are great for kids too!

Instructions 

  • First, line a muffin pan with 6 paper liners.
  • Pour melted chocolate into the bottom of each liner to completely coat the liner.
  • In a small bowl, combine the peanut butter, rice cereal, and maple syrup. Stir until combined.
  • Divide this mixture into 6 equal parts and place on top of the chocolate mixture.
  • Drizzle the remaining melted chocolate on top.
  • Place in the fridge for 15 minutes or until the chocolate has hardened.
  • Finally, remove from the fridge and eat! Store in the fridge.

Notes

  • If desired, use semisweet or milk chocolate instead of dark chocolate.
  • Kellogg rice krispie cereal is not gluten free.  I recommend using The Real Cereal Company's brown rice cereal.
  • Use all natural creamy peanut butter.  Feel free to use almond butter or cashew butter if desired.
  • Chill in the fridge until the chocolate has completely hardened.
  • Store leftovers in the fridge or freezer for up to a month.
